Texans pay higher rates on the purchase of telecommunications services (except satellite) than they do on fireworks and hard liquor. In fact, only cigarettes are taxed at a higher rate. But there is some good news. The elimination of the TIF tax and changes in the USF fee has saved Texas consumers about $350 million a year.
